Position Overview

We’re hiring a North America (AMNA) Regional Planner to lead demand forecasting and service‑parts planning for the AMNA region. In this role, you will transform install‑base signals, field‑service activity, and customer/contract requirements into a data‑driven demand plan that supports high service performance and operational efficiency.

What You’ll Do
  • Translate operational and customer intelligence—install‑base changes, warranty and service‑contract requirements, field‑service cadence—into quantified demand signals.
  • Drive service‑parts planning to meet internal and contractual KPIs, recommending inventory policies and modeling availability vs. cost.
  • Perform root‑cause analyses on forecast performance and implement corrective actions.
  • Coordinate Regional Planning with Global Planning, Field Service, Logistics, Order Fulfillment, and Customer Care.
  • Lead new fab/service‑agreement planning, ramp management, and special projects.
  • Contribute to process, tool, dashboard, and data‑visualization improvements.
Experience & Qualifications
  • 6+ years in inventory, materials, supply, or demand planning with KPI ownership.
  • Demonstrated experience with executive communications and presentations.
  • Strong service‑parts planning background; semiconductor experience required.
  • Proficiency with ERP/SCM systems (SAP, SPP), advanced Excel, Tableau or Power BI required. Demonstrated SQL proficiency a plus.
  • Strong collaboration and communication skills across diverse teams. People management experience a plus.
  • Proven ability to operate effectively in ambiguous, fast‑changing environments.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Business/Operations, or STEM field preferred.
  • Demonstrated experience improving planning processes, dashboards, or tools.
  • Project‑management experience and/or ASCM/APICS/IBF certifications a plus.
